SAMKX vs. SSSYX - Performance Comparison

The chart below illustrates the hypothetical performance of a $10,000 investment in SA U.S. Core Market Fund (SAMKX) and State Street Equity 500 Index Fund Class K (SSSYX). The values are adjusted to include any dividend payments, if applicable.

Loading charts...

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, SAMKX achieves a 10.49% return, which is significantly lower than SSSYX's 11.54% return. Over the past 10 years, SAMKX has underperformed SSSYX with an annualized return of 14.65%, while SSSYX has yielded a comparatively higher 15.59% annualized return.

Correlation

The correlation between SAMKX and SSSYX is 0.86,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.

SAMKX vs. SSSYX - Expense Ratio Comparison

SAMKX has a 0.67% expense ratio, which is higher than SSSYX's 0.02% expense ratio.


Dividends

SAMKX vs. SSSYX - Dividend Comparison

SAMKX's dividend yield for the trailing twelve months is around 0.60%, less than SSSYX's 1.29% yield.
